Mbappé withdraws from France squad due to injury

admin_ok9yktt6By admin_ok9yktt6November 14, 2025No Comments1 Min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


Kylian Mbappé will not play for France against Azerbaijan as the Real Madrid striker leaves the squad.

According to the French federation’s official media, Mbappé is suffering from inflammation in his right ankle and will undergo tests upon his return to Madrid.

The French national team has decided to allow Mbappé to return to the Spanish capital as he is experiencing ongoing discomfort in his ankle.

On Thursday, the French striker led his national team to a 4-0 victory over Ukraine, scoring twice and qualifying for the next World Cup.

It was towards the end of the game when Mbappe felt discomfort in his right ankle. After an initial examination of the injury, the French Football Federation and the national team’s medical staff decided that he should return to Madrid.

Kone and Camavinga also leave the club.

The FFF’s official statement also highlighted that Manu Kone and Eduardo Camavinga have also left the French national team and returned to their clubs.

The Roma player received a yellow card against Ukraine and was suspended for the match against Azerbaijan, while the Real Madrid player returned to Spain with a strained left hamstring.
